A fascinating look back in time at the beefcake and muscle magazines of the 1950s and '60s, highlighting the life of Bob Mizer, a photographer and magazine publisher in the days when gay erotica had to be disguised as fitness material. Includes dramatizations of Mizer's life and the stories of some of the young men he photographed, plus interviews with such figures as fitness legend Jack LaLanne and actor/ model Joe Dallesandro.
